Sujet
- The beta-tubulin III protein (also know as Tuj 1) belongs to the tubulin superfamily and is abundant in the brain, where it is expressed almost exclusively in neurons after differentiation. There are significant post-translational modifications made to beta-tubulin III with numerous isoforms present during early post-natal neural development. Altered patterns of expression are noted in brain tumors such as medulloblastomas.
